- The distance between Georgetown, Ascension Island and Hartington, Ne, Usa is approximately 10,024 km or 6,229 mi.
- To reach Georgetown in this distance one would set out from Hartington, Ne bearing 100.7°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Georgetown bearing 133.1° or SE .
- Georgetown has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Hartington, Ne has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- The mean annual temperature is 16.3 °C (29.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 29.8 °C (53.6°F) less in Georgetown.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 486.7 mm (19.2 in) less which is equivalent to 486.7 l/m² (11.94 US gal/ft²) or 4,867,000 l/ha (520,315 US gal/ac) less. About 2/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 26.1° higher in Georgetown than in Hartington, Ne.
